For bearings...use bearing grease. Unlike many other greases, bearing grease is formulated to not liquify under high temps experienced with the friction and road conditions normally experienced. Yes, many other greases have better lubricating qualities than bearing grease under certain conditions, but they liquify under various temps. Us old bikers used to heat grease in a pan (usually in the oven) and soak the drive chains until the grease re-solidified for effective lubing. But it wouldn't work so well with bearing grease. Stick to the right application...there's usually a valid reason.
